A new clinical study has brought a major step forward for nerve health.

Entitled “Management of peripheral neuropathy with a fixed dose combinatio­n of high dose B1, B6 and B12: A 12-week prospectiv­e non-interventi­onal study in Indonesia” and published in the Asian Journal Medical Sciences in January 2018, the study has demonstrat­ed that an effective treatment helps relieve all neuropathy symptoms regardless of the cause of peripheral neuropathy.

The result of the study was discussed by Dr. Rizaldy Pinzon, a neurologis­t at the Bethesda Hospital Yogyakarta in Indonesia, during a forum held recently at Marco Polo Ortigas Manila.

Dr. Pinzon's current research area is in the field of diabetic neuropathy, investigat­ing the prevalence of neuropathy in diabetes and its relationsh­ip to glycated hemoglibin levels.

The landmark study showed that peripheral neuropathy sufferers treated with a combinatio­n of three neurotropi­c B vitamins have experience­d improvemen­t on all neuropathy symptoms, independen­tly from the cause of their neuropathy.

Dr. Pinzon said that neuropathy and neuropathi­c pain are very common and early diagnosis and treatment are crucial to maintainin­g the quality of life (QoL) and avoid further progressio­n of the disease. There are also various treatment options available for the management of neuropathy where the ideal treatment is not only for symptom control, but also to improve the nerve function.

The clinical study was conducted to investigat­e efficacy and safety up to 90 days of use of a fixed combinatio­n of Vitamin B1, B6 and B12. Of 411 subjects enrolled in the study, 14 subjects (3.4 percent) experience­d at least one AE during the study period. Three subjects had at least one treatment-related AE and three subjects had at least one AE leading to study terminatio­n. Of the three subjects, two subjects have gastrointe­stinal disorders which included dyspepsia and nausea, and skin and subcutaneo­us disorders in one subject.

Nerves

The nervous system allows us to perceive, comprehend and respond to the world around us. It coordinate­s voluntary actions like walking and involuntar­y actions like breathing and swallowing. Nerves, the components of the nervous tissue, enable impulses of sensation and motion between the brain, spinal cord and other parts of the body.

Peripheral neuropathy, meanwhile, is a disorder affecting nerves, impairing them in their function of transmitti­ng informatio­n and potentiall­y affecting millions of people worldwide. It can cause various body discomfort­s such as tingling, increased or decreased sensitivit­y to vibration, hot or cold, numbness, muscle weakness and even burning pain. It can cause “typical symptoms” which appear more often and “atypical” symptoms, which are less frequent and can be overlooked or misinterpr­eted.

Example of symptoms of peripheral neuropathy are paresthesi­a, numbness, burning pain and sharp pain.

Symptoms of peripheral neuropathy can seem innocuous but have an impact on the patients’ well-being and their quality of life. Early detection and treatment are crucial, as well as effective treatment options, which relieve patients from their symptoms without having to suffer from significan­t side effects.

Causes, risk factors and treatment

Peripheral neuropathy are multiple and include conditions such as genetics (family member suffers from neuropathy); chronic diseases like diabetes; environmen­tal toxins, alcoholism; nutritiona­l deficienci­es, e.g. vitamin B deficiency, and other unexplaine­d causes.
